We share with our fellow human beings the struggle, continuously developing our creative work, by seeking ways to collaborate with artists from different cultural backgrounds, and to use different kinds of art forms: drawing, painting, sculpture, mixed media, film, dance, poetry, writing, theater and music, to engage a wide audience and age group.
We are delighted that over time, we are building bridges through our art forms during our International Art exhibitions and International Art Symposiums.
Our organizational team consists of art partners and gallery directors in Chicago: Marianna Buchwald and gallery owner Kimberly Oliva; in Hannover:Mr. Cem Koc, Katrin Hamann, Lars Schumacher and Harrie Mueller Rothgenger; in Syke: Henning Greve and Gabi Paul and Director Ralf Vogeding, Kreismuseum Syke; and in Berlin: painter and activist Anke Aust; in Oderberg: dancer and choreografer Liz Erber.

In each city, art partners are engaging artists, dancers, musicians and film makers, to join our events during our exhibitions and workshops. Invited artists are responsible for their travel, food and accomodations, but will receive support and publicity, as well as wonderful receptions by the organizational committees in each city.
The title and the content of our exhibitions and workshops this year will be created by the group of artist from the US and in Germany during Zoom conferences, Feb. 6. and Feb. 20. and April 24.2022 at 2pm ( 21 hr German time)
